最近,有一批onemap用户反映在使用onemap连接oracle数据库时遇到了一些问题,无法正常连接。这些问题主要表现在无法连接到数据库、无法读取数据库的数据、无法执行数据库命令等多种情况。那么,究竟是什么原因导致了这些问题呢?让我们来一探究竟。
很多用户在使用onemap连接oracle数据库时,经常会遇到的一个问题就是无法连接到数据库。这可能是由于网络原因造成的,比如网络故障、防火墙配置、IP地址冲突等。此外,还有可能是由于数据库配置问题导致的连接失败。比如,数据库端口号、用户名、密码等配置错误,都会导致连接失败。
var con = onemap.createConnection({
host: "localhost",
user: "username",
password: "password"
});
con.connect(function(err) {
if (err) throw err;
console.log("Connected!");
});
在实际操作中,还有一些列具体的问题需要我们注意。比如,在使用onemap操作oracle数据库时,需要检查数据表格名称和字段名称是否正确。如果存在拼写错误,就会导致读取数据库数据失败。此外,如果数据表格中存在空值或者重复数据,也会对操作产生影响。
var sql = "SELECT * FROM customers";
con.query(sql, function (err, result) {
if (err) throw err;
console.log(result);
});
最后,我们需要注意onemap版本的问题。因为不同版本的onemap,对于oracle数据库的连接和操作方式可能略有区别。如果出现API函数名称不匹配或者某些关键字不支持等问题时,可以先检查onemap的版本是否正确。
总之,以上是一些在使用onemap连接oracle数据库时可能会遇到的问题及解决方法。仅供参考。如果在操作过程中遇到任何问题,可以咨询onemap官方支持团队或者相关技术社区,寻求帮助和解决方案。